Online Registration for Stepping Stones After-School Program Begins July 19

DAVENPORT, IA – Registration for the upcoming school year for Stepping Stones, a Davenport-based after-school program, will open at 8 a.m., Monday, July 19. Registration will be conducted online only at http://www.davenportschools.org/steppingstones. Stepping Stones serves preschool and elementary students in the Davenport Community School District and is open from 2:50 to 5:30 p.m. on Mondays, Tuesdays, […]

Davenport Junior Theatre To Start 70th Season in October

Davenport Junior Theatre (DJT) will be celebrating its 70th season of theater “for kids, by kids” with a four-show Mainstage season consisting of two DJT classics, Winnie-the-Pooh and Imagine That!, and two first-time shows: Annie Jr. and The Phantom Tollbooth.
